ERO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

73 of the 5,937 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Ero Copper (ERO)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$320M — down 40% from $530M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 11 funds closed out of ERO and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 26 trimmed existing stakes and 33 added.

The largest buyer was Fidelity International, adding an estimated $31.9M. The largest seller was Impala Asset Management, cutting an estimated $16.6M.
